SP1 and SP3 have been reported to play an critical role in the pregression of tumors. In order to elucidate the molecular mechanism of SP1 and SP3 in colorectal cancer, RNA-seq analysis was performed on SP1 and SP3 knockdown and control HCT116 cells. HCT116 cells with SP1 or SP3 knockdown were generated by siRNAs.
